Endoscopic Breast Augmentation: Methods, Procedure & Costs

A special procedure of the Forum Clinic in Cologne. Precise, gentle, nearly invisible scar: Through a fine incision in the armpit, we form an exact pocket under the large pectoral muscle under endoscopic view and place the implant without contact.

Overview of the treatment

Hidden access

Cut in the armpit fold – the breast itself remains without visible scar.

Precise placement

Endoscopic view provides optimal oversight and symmetrical shaping.

Gentle approach to textiles

Access between the pectoral muscles, lymph nodes are not touched; drains only in exceptional cases.

No-Touch Technique & Hygiene

The implant is inserted without contact using a Keller Funnel; we work without cotton – for maximum sterility.

The most important facts

Operation Duration: approx. 60–120 min. (depending on findings/implant)
Anesthesia: General anesthesia
Stay: outpatient or 1 night inpatient

Cut: approx. 2–3 cm in the armpit fold
Position of the implant: under the large pectoral muscle (partial release of the lower muscle portion)

Process – 4 Steps

Consultation & Planning

Detailed medical history, clinical examination, if necessary imaging diagnostics (e.g., mammography/ultrasound), discussion of implant choice, realistic goals, and possible alternatives. Information about the procedure, risks, and aftercare.

  1. Preparation

    Precise marking of the axilla fold and the planned implant location. Surgery planning, selection of implants, discussion of the "No-Touch" technique using Keller Funnel. Instructions regarding fasting, medication, and aftercare/compression bra.

  2. Surgery (under general anesthesia)

    Short incision at the highest point of the armpit along the skin fold.

    Non-traumatic access between the major and minor pectoral muscles; no severing of the axillary lymphatic pathways.

    Endoscopic preparation of the implant pocket under direct visualization: precise shaping, partial release of the lower pectoralis attachment for harmonious projection.

    Touch-free insertion of the implant using Keller-Funnel; alignment check.

    Drainage only if needed; skin closure with fine sutures, scar in the natural axillary fold.

  3. Aftercare & Return to Daily Life

    Postoperative monitoring, instructions for arm rest (short-term lifting/stretching restrictions), cooling of the axillary region, support bra, and possibly axillary girdle for 4–6 weeks. Follow-up appointments (e.g., after 1 week and 6 weeks). Daily activities usually return after a few days, with sports gradually starting after 2–3 weeks.

Result & Durability

The result is natural and harmonious: The breast receives additional projection, while the skin of the breast remains intact. The submuscular position offers stable shape and for many patients a particularly soft, discreet wearing sensation. As with any implant enlargement, changes in the body or connective tissue over the long term may necessitate a check-up or later implant exchange – we will advise you transparently on this.

Risks & Safety

In the short term, swelling, bruising, a feeling of tension, or temporary numbness can occur in the armpit/upper arm area; these usually subside within a few weeks. Endoscopic procedures mean tissue-preserving work under vision – structures of the armpit, especially lymph vessels, are not cut. Drains are only needed in exceptional cases.

General surgical/anesthesia risks (e.g., infection, postoperative bleeding, seroma, thrombosis/embolism) exist. Specifically, capsule fibrosis (rare, reduced by modern implants and sterile “no-touch” technique), implant displacement or temporary dependence of breast muscle movement are possible.
